The core of this proposal is a technical wager, a bet that the future will be defined by two specific failure modes. The first is the human one: we lose our keys. The second is the computational one: our cryptography is broken. The proposal, as I understand it, aims to weave a solution into the fabric of Monad's L1, creating a smart contract wallet that can handle both. This is not a paradigm shift in the sense of a new consensus mechanism; it is a progressive enhancement of the account model. It is the ghost of ERC-4337, the Ethereum account abstraction standard, given a new body and a new purpose. The innovation is not in the concept of a smart wallet, but in the synthesis of two distinct problems. By combining key recovery with quantum resistance, Monad is attempting to solve the user experience problem of the present with the existential threat of the future. Based on my audit experience, the engineering reality is brutal. Post-quantum signatures, like SPHINCS+, are standardized by NIST, but their implementation in a high-performance, low-gas environment like Monad is a different beast entirely. The signature sizes are larger, the verification is computationally heavier, and the audit trail is thinner. The proposal is a beautiful piece of product design logic, but the code is where good intentions go to die. The performance metrics are absent, the gas costs are unknown, and the security assumptions are untested at scale. We are looking at a blueprint, not a building.

The contrarian angle here is not to dismiss the quantum threat, but to question the priority. The industry has a long history of preparing for the last war. We are building quantum-resistant wallets while the majority of users are still losing their funds to phishing attacks and seed phrase mismanagement. The most likely vector for the loss of funds in the next five years is not a quantum computer, but a cleverly crafted fake website. The proposal, in its ambition, may be solving a problem that is a decade away while ignoring the problems that are plaguing us today. This is the classic trap of the technologist: to be so focused on the distant horizon that you stumble over the rocks at your feet. Furthermore, the proposal's reliance on complex cryptography could introduce new attack surfaces. A smart contract wallet with a recovery mechanism is a more complex piece of code than a simple EOA. Complexity is the enemy of security. Every new feature is a new potential bug, a new vector for exploitation. The proposal is a double-edged sword. It promises to protect us from the quantum boogeyman, but it may be creating a more fragile system in the here and now. The real innovation we need is not in the cryptography, but in the social layer. We need better education, better hardware wallets, and more robust social recovery mechanisms that don't rely on a single point of failure. However, we must also consider the regulatory shadow. Any new key management scheme will inevitably attract the attention of regulators. The ability to recover a lost key is a feature, but it is also a potential point of control. If a government can compel a user to recover their keys, or if a service provider can be forced to hand over the means of recovery, then the entire premise of self-sovereignty is compromised. The proposal, in its current form, is a technical document, but it has profound political implications. The question of who controls the recovery mechanism is a question of power.
